      The paper obtains sufficient conditions for the unique solvability of the following problem: Given a random function \(\xi (x,y)\) whose realizations are integrable with probability 1, find its distributions by the information about some probability characteristics of \[ \xi^{(\alpha)}(t)=\int_{L(\alpha, t)}\xi(x,y)\,dl,\quad 0<\alpha< \pi, \;-\infty<t<\infty, \] where the integral is taken over the straight line \(L(\alpha,t)\) with inclination angle \(\alpha\) shifted from the origin by \(t\).
